What causes hair loss in women?
A comprehensive understanding of the underlying causes of hair loss in women is essential for implementing effective treatment strategies, as these factors can significantly affect both the scalp and hair follicles.
Hormonal changes, such as those encountered during pregnancy, menopause, or conditions like polycystic ovary syndrome (PCOS), frequently lead to variations in hair growth cycles, contributing to thinning or shedding of hair. Additionally, genetic influences play a pivotal role in determining hair density and texture; women with a family history of female pattern baldness may exhibit a higher susceptibility to hair loss.
Autoimmune conditions, such as alopecia areata, create an unpredictable environment in which the immune system erroneously attacks hair follicles, resulting in substantial hair loss.
A thorough understanding of these elements can provide valuable insights that facilitate targeted treatments and interventions.
What are the different types of hair loss in women?
Hair loss in women presents in various forms, each characterized by distinct features and underlying causes, including Androgenetic Alopecia, Alopecia Areata, and Telogen Effluvium.
Understanding these differences is essential for identifying appropriate treatment options. For example, Androgenetic Alopecia, which is often marked by gradual thinning at the crown or temples, can be effectively treated with minoxidil, a medication that promotes hair regrowth. In contrast, Alopecia Areata, an autoimmune condition that results in patchy hair loss, may respond positively to corticosteroids or targeted therapies aimed at reducing inflammation. Telogen Effluvium, a temporary condition typically triggered by stress or hormonal fluctuations, often resolves with lifestyle modifications and nutritional support.
By recognizing the symptoms associated with each type of hair loss, individuals are better equipped to make informed decisions regarding their care.

What are exosomes?
Exosomes are small extracellular vesicles that play a critical role in cellular communication, particularly in the context of stem cells, facilitating intercellular communication through exosome-mediated mechanisms.
These remarkable structures are secreted by various cell types, including stem cells, and are enriched with proteins, lipids, and genetic material. This composition enables them to convey significant biological signals. Their capacity to transfer essential cargo allows them to influence neighbouring cells, thereby promoting crucial regenerative processes.
In the field of regenerative medicine, exosomes derived from stem cells have attracted considerable attention for their potential application in hair regrowth therapies. By enhancing cellular repair and promoting follicle regeneration, these vesicles could lead to innovative treatments aimed at reversing hair loss. What is microneedling?
Microneedling is a minimally invasive scalp treatment that involves the use of fine needles to puncture the skin, thereby stimulating collagen production and addressing hair loss conditions.
This technique not only activates the skin s natural healing processes but also enhances blood circulation to the hair follicles, creating a more conducive environment for hair growth. By inducing micro-injuries, microneedling facilitates the absorption of topical treatments, making it an effective adjunct to products that contain minoxidil or platelet-rich plasma (PRP).
Furthermore, this method promotes overall scalp health by increasing the nutrient supply to the hair roots, potentially resulting in significant improvements in hair thickness and density. Therefore, many individuals experiencing hair thinning are considering the incorporation of microneedling into their comprehensive hair restoration strategies.

Who should avoid Exosome Therapy?
Certain individuals should refrain from undergoing Exosome Therapy, particularly those with active scalp infections, severe autoimmune conditions, or individuals who are pregnant or breastfeeding.
Additionally, individuals with a history of blood disorders, such as clotting issues, may encounter complications that could jeopardise their health during this treatment. Those currently prescribed anticoagulant medications should approach Exosome Therapy with caution, as interactions could increase risks during the healing process.
Furthermore, individuals with compromised immune systems or chronic infections, such as HIV or Hepatitis, should explore alternative treatment options.
Patients who have a documented history of allergic reactions to biologic products are advised to engage in thorough discussions regarding their medical history with healthcare professionals, thereby ensuring the formulation of a safe and effective treatment plan.
What are the potential risks and side effects of Exosome Therapy?
Exosome Therapy is generally regarded as a safe treatment option; however, potential risks and side effects may include temporary redness, swelling at the injection sites, and rare allergic reactions.
Some individuals may experience mild discomfort or bruising following the procedure. It is imperative for anyone considering this innovative treatment to engage in a comprehensive discussion with a healthcare professional to fully understand the implications of the therapy. These experts can provide personalised insights and closely monitor the patient's health, ensuring that the benefits of the treatment outweigh any potential adverse effects.
Additionally, individuals should seek information from clinical studies, as ongoing research continues to elucidate the long-term effects of exosome-based interventions.
